Perhaps like most of Kubrick's work, a second viewing will be beneficial. As of right now, being the first time I watched this critically acclaimed black comedy classic, I was pretty underwhelmed by Dr.

Strangelove. It certainly has its funny moments spread around it, wacky characters and great, humorous performances, but subjectively the story wasn't intriguing at all for me which caused the film to drag in places.

Kudos to Stanley nonetheless, for successfully managing to make a comedy out of a terrifying subject matter like a nuclear holocaust.
